todo: add example data
if using virtual environment...
# set venv path and name to whereever you like
python -m venv ~/path/to/pyfinance-env
cd /path/to/pyFinance
source ~/path/to/pyfinance-env/bin/activate
install required packages...
# install required packages
pip install -r requirements.txt
docker build -t pyfinance .
# go to the data directory and run your program, e.g.
docker run --rm -it -v ${pwd}:/workdir pyfinance python main.py
download CSV and label expenses once in a while
- CSX
- Wise
for others, add by hand...
input data from different sources manually?